The Malaysian Islamic Party (PAS) political party has called for a ban on international concerts with a threat to protest if their demands are not met. PAS Youth chief Ahmad Fadhli Shaari ignited the call for a ban in a Facebook post on August 19, writing, “Holding concerts non-stop like this is crazy work that […]

Yuna has released the fourth and penultimate instalment of her ‘Y5’ album, the three-track ‘Y4’ EP. The EP was released on streaming platforms on September 2, and features three new tracks in the funk-tinged ‘Make Believe’, the R&B ballad ‘Fool 4 U’ and the dreamy piece ‘Relax Your Mind’. Malaysian post-hardcore band Sekumpulan Orang Gila, K-Clique rapper Tuju and psychedelic rockers Ramayan have been nominated for Best Album at the 23rd edition of Malaysia’s Anugerah Industri Muzik (AIM) awards. Sekumpulan Orang Gila’s ‘Second Voyage’, Tuju’s ‘Tuju Untuk Kamu 18/19’ and Ramayan’s ‘Di Persiaran Cakerawala’ were announced as part of a five-album nomination list that […]

Thai shoegaze quartet Death of Heather have dropped a music video for their sludgy new single, ‘Head In The Sand’. The track is a significantly heavier song compared to their past material, featuring sludgy guitars, pummeling drums, and more aggressive production.
